I left your prison
broke the chains of judgment
cleared away the bars of disappointment
climbed past your criticism
ran through the field of shame
unable to overcome this wall of conditions
I am still a prisoner
trapped by obligation
walking these gray floors
living in solitary
crying out for freedom
